Andre LeFort - November 2006 Promo (29-10-2006) [Tearing Tech Trance]
Well, it has been ages since I posted a set in this forum, been so busy getting the Online Radio Station off the ground. I managed to take some time away from everything today and created a Halloween inspired Promo Mix.
The set starts off with a killer Remix by Alex MORPH, leading into some tech-trance goodness from the get go. A few vocals in the middle of the set lay into two of the most eery songs I have ever heard: Armin's Edit of Pdiddy (Let's Get Ill) and R. van Gelderen (Melting Point), and Mark Norman's spooky Phantom Manor. The set finishes off at the 60 minute mark, but not before laying down some of the tastiest Techno that I have ever heard! I highly recommend the last 4 songs in this set, as the energy level they maintain is simply amazing. The set starts out at 138 BPM and closes at 140 BPM. Mixed on two Numark TT200s.

wahey, good energetic mix. Your mixing skill has significantly improved since I last reviewed your mix. Transitions are accurate and beatmatching is no longer an issue (well, mostly
) Mac and Mac track made me bouncing on the chair, lol. Also a spark went down my spine on 53:42. This is what I like about techno. I'm not sure about the track order to be honest. Let's take a look at 3rd, 4th and 5th track. Mac & Mac is kinda housey while 4rd (Martin Roth) is deeply energetic, totally different. Though I must admit that the transition is done very well and there is no clash in technical point of view. This also prooves your skills, because jumping from one genre to another could be a headache for most djs. Then with the 5th track you're back with melodic trance (this one is even softer than the opener). All in all, loads of energy throughout the mix and I got what I wanted
However it's hard to say if the mix would grow on me during the night. Hoping to hear from you soon. Cheers!
